Output 142b19ddc9520fe7829c57be4e9043359347e9f143a56124d5dea14ef7e671ba:2

value
19547248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30b58430786b56770c585d008dac818bffd2a238 OP_EQUAL
address
MCLi7ch2XCiZUmQGA5htXgPWFcDGuAqWh9
transaction
142b19ddc9520fe7829c57be4e9043359347e9f143a56124d5dea14ef7e671ba
spent
true